A new a water permeability sensor for testing thin films

A new water permeability sensor based on the sensitivity of polyimide to humidity has been fabricated for the measurement of the water penetration of thin metal films. To evaluate the sensitivity of the polyimide layer a special humidity sensor was also fabricated. This humidity sensor demonstrates good linearity, a relatively fast response time (1.5-2 min), and good sensitivity. To evaluate the permeability sensor a 5000 AA gold film with a pinhole density of approximately 100 per cm<sup>2</sup> was measured. The results show a capacity change from 100 to 109 pF and saturation after 300 h.
